Summit Golf Brands Named Exclusive Retail Apparel Partner at Rodeo Dunes

NEW YORK, NY — Summit Golf Brands, the parent company of B. Draddy, Zero Restriction, and Fairway & Greene, is proud to announce its partnership with Rodeo Dunes as the resort’s exclusive on-site Retail Apparel Partner, a first-of-its-kind partnership within the U.S. golf industry.

Summit Golf Brands will oversee all apparel offerings in the Rodeo Dunes pro shop, support all staff apparel needs, outfit events and group experiences, and develop curated digital site activations for Rodeo Dunes Founders.

“Getting involved with this incredible new Michael Keiser destination was an easy decision,” said Matt McFarlane, SVP Sales and Co-Head of the Americas at Summit Golf Brands. “The vision for the future at Rodeo Dunes is exciting and something we wanted to be a part of. We are very proud of this partnership, but more importantly, it is a responsibility we take very seriously. Seeing the project come to life and partnering with the teams at both KemperSports and Rodeo Dunes has been a privilege.”

“The distinctive styles and presentations, the broad nature of the brand family, and the professionalism of the merchandising team combine to make Summit Golf Brands a valuable partner,” said Rodeo Dunes developer and owner Michael Keiser, Jr. “The shop looks great, and the range of apparel means that everyone can find something that fits their eye and their particular apparel needs.”

Rodeo Dunes opened its long-awaited Coore & Crenshaw course to Founder play in May and will open for public play in 2027. A second course, designed by longtime Coore & Crenshaw associate Jimmy Craig is under construction and will host some preview play in 2027. This is Craig’s debut solo 18-hole course design.

The property will also include “The Rockies,” a 7.5 acre putting course designed by Clyde Johnson. Construction is ongoing, with public opening expected in 2027.
With its rugged, vast terrain, Rodeo Dunes provides a striking backdrop for Summit Golf Brands to showcase its apparel collections. These range from high-performance golfwear to Western-inspired mountain lifestyle offerings across B. Draddy, Zero Restriction, and Fairway & Greene.
